I'm saying this just to clear things up as I've seen a lot of OOC drama lately- which is a lot sadly.
I've been seeing too many people get upset over things that happen IC and decide to take it OOC (I understand there are some exceptions, EX: someone using AM without asking the player first)
We're all supposed to be friends!!! This is a place to have friends and role-play with each other and I have NEVER hated a player and NEVER will.
Going in character means going in character and if someone says or does something in character it is to be taken in character.
Edit: The same goes for things that happen OOC. Things that happen out of character should stay out of character and are not to be taken in character. But HOPEFULLY we don't have this problem <.< >.>
Sorry this has been a misunderstanding lately with me; some of you have been thinking if I'm upset IC that I must be upset OOC.
I play a hot-headed pregnant cyborg. She's gonna get angry, sad, offended, and hormonal about things. Sorry if you took that OOC, because I can promise you I don't feel that way towards anyone here.
>.> And not to be offensive or anything, but this is more common with guys. I've seen more guys oocly fight than girls. NOT TO SAY that girls don't fight. Cause they do.
Just wanted to clear that up :) I love you all and I hate to see you guys get angry at each other and stop rp-ing. Sorry if there was any misunderstandings with me.
